Core Insights - Rocket Doctor AI Inc. has formed a partnership with the Town of Bruderheim, Alberta, to provide virtual healthcare services fully covered by Alberta Health, marking its first collaboration with a Canadian municipality [1][4] - The partnership aims to enhance access to essential healthcare services for Bruderheim residents, addressing challenges faced by rural communities such as staffing shortages and geographic isolation [2][3] Group 1: Partnership Details - The partnership officially launches on September 15, 2025, and will automatically renew on July 10, 2026, for subsequent one-year periods under identical terms [1][7] - Bruderheim residents will have access to a physician-led platform for video and audio appointments with licensed Alberta medical professionals, covering services like urgent care, chronic disease management, preventive health, and comprehensive primary care [2][7] Group 2: Healthcare Challenges - Rural communities in Canada, including Bruderheim, face significant healthcare challenges, including limited access due to staffing shortages, long travel times, and higher health risks [3][4] - The Government of Alberta has recognized these disparities and introduced initiatives like the Rural Health Action Plan (2024–2027) to improve healthcare access in rural areas [4] Group 3: Company Growth and Mission - Rocket Doctor AI has reported strong growth in Alberta, serving over 71,000 Albertans, with 35% from communities with populations under 25,000 [5] - The company aims to bridge gaps in rural healthcare delivery through innovative technology, emphasizing its commitment to partnering with public healthcare systems [5][11]

Summary of Tempus AI FY Conference Call (September 08, 2025) Company Overview - **Company**: Tempus AI (NasdaqGS:TEM) - **Industry**: Genomics and Data Analytics in Healthcare Key Points Financial Performance - **Q2 Growth**: - Genomics business experienced a growth acceleration from 20% year-over-year in Q1 to 26% in Q2 [2] - Genomics revenue exceeded 30% growth due to reimbursement tailwinds [2] - Adjusted EBITDA improved by approximately $10 million quarter-over-quarter, with expectations to achieve positive adjusted EBITDA in 2025 [2] Business Expansion and Strategy - **Revenue Milestone**: Company is approaching $1.3 billion in revenue, with both main business segments growing at around 30% [3] - **Acquisition of Amri**: - Expected to enhance growth rates, particularly in rare diseases and pediatrics [5] - Q2 growth for Amri was over 30%, with half attributed to market share gains [14] - **Portfolio Expansion**: Focus on expanding beyond oncology into areas like rare diseases, with expectations of positive reimbursement trends [5] Market Dynamics - **Oncology Landscape**: - There are nearly 15,000 oncologists in the U.S., indicating a significant market for holistic solutions [4] - The company believes that the largest players in minimal residual disease (MRD) will also dominate treatment selection [4] - **Reimbursement Trends**: - Positive trends in securing commercial payer reimbursement, although the landscape remains fragmented [9] - MRD tests currently lack reimbursement, with expectations for improvement by the end of the year [10] Data Infrastructure and Technology - **Data Investments**: - Tempus has invested heavily in building a robust technology stack, employing around 700 software engineers [18] - The company has developed proprietary tools to make healthcare data actionable for clients [19] - **Foundation Model**: - A significant project involving over 350 petabytes of data and 1,800 GPUs aimed at generating insights for oncology [28] - The model is expected to enhance the personalization and contextualization of tests, improving clinical decision-making [29] AI and Healthcare - **AI Integration**: - The company is a leader in applying AI to diagnostics, with several FDA-approved algorithms [37] - There is a recognized need for reimbursement mechanisms for AI-driven solutions in healthcare [36] - **Future Outlook**: - AI is anticipated to have a transformative impact on healthcare, with significant potential for cost savings and improved outcomes [61] Challenges and Considerations - **Market Competition**: - The company faces competition in securing reimbursement and market share, particularly in the MRD space [10] - **Long-term Growth**: - While current growth rates are strong, the sustainability of share gains from competitors is uncertain [14] Additional Insights - **Client Engagement**: - The company has established long-term contracts with major pharmaceutical clients, indicating strong demand for its data services [33] - **Product Differentiation**: - Tempus aims to differentiate its genomic tests through integrated data insights, enhancing the value proposition for physicians [27] This summary encapsulates the key insights and developments discussed during the Tempus AI FY Conference Call, highlighting the company's growth trajectory, strategic initiatives, and the evolving landscape of genomics and data analytics in healthcare.
